QUOTE(kerrie @ Apr 27 2005, 10:29 AM)

As for headlights and rear light... its a BIG no no...
[right][snapback]15807[/snapback][/right]


Its possible to de-orange the rear lights if you want,All you have to do is take it off the car,prise open the housing and heat it till the glue that holds the orange bit of plastic in melts and allows it to come free.After this you just reassemble but use a bulb that flashes orange and the rear should look a bit better.
